| Entry (1/3) | 1 kepoka |
| Part of speech | 2 adjective |
| Explanations in Malagasy |
3 Menatra ka tsy mahita holazaina satria vaky ny nafenina: Kepoka tsy nahateny izy nony naseho azy ny porofo rehetra nanameloka azy.
[1.1] |
| Explanations in English |
4 confounded, astonished.
[1.2#328] |
| Examples |
5 kepoka aoka izany Ingahy Rabery.
[2.499#]
6 ka kepoka foana teo izy nony nandre izany. [2.69#] |
| Entry (2/3) | 7 kepoka |
| Part of speech | 8 noun |
| Explanations in Malagasy |
9 Feo heno amin' ny fitsakoana na fanaikerana zavatra mafimafy; fihinanana na fandaniana amin' ny tsy antony.
[1.1] |
| Explanations in English |
10 The sound of anything crunched with the teeth, as hard biscuits, etc., or of a sharp blow.
[1.2] 11 a crunching sound. [1.7] |
| Explanations in French |
12 bruit de ce qui craque sous les dents.
[1.8] |

| Entry (3/3) | 25 kepoka |
| Part of speech | 26 noun |
| Explanations in French |
27 Se dit des fruits vides, dont l'intérieur est creux. Par exemple : Voanjo kepoka : arachide dont les graines ont avorté et dont la coque est vide..
[Betsileo]
[1.196] |
